Spyro 2

Weighted Options

Weighted options allow you to choose how likely a particular option's value is to be used in game generation. The higher a value is weighted, the more likely the option will be chosen. Think of them like entries in a raffle.

Completion Goal

Lets the user choose the completion goal. Regardless of choice, the door to Ripto requires 40 orbs to open. Unless you are using glitches to enter boss fights, the first three goals should be equivalent. Ripto - Beat Ripto. The goal triggers during the ensuing cutscene. 14 Talisman - Collect 6 Summer Forest Talismans and 8 Autumn Plains Talismans and beat Ripto. In Open World mode, defaults to Ripto. 40 Orb - Collect 40 orbs and beat Ripto. 64 Orb - Collect 64 orbs and beat Ripto. 100 Percent - Collect all talismans, orbs, and gems and beat Ripto. In Open World mode, no talismans are required. 10 Tokens - Collect all 10 tokens in Dragon Shores. All Skillpoints - Collect all 16 skill points in the game. Excluded locations are still required for this goal. Epilogue - Unlock the full epilogue by collecting all 16 skill points and defeating Ripto. Excluded locations are still required for this goal.

Enable Open World

If on, Crush and Gulp do not require talismans. Every level is unlocked by items. You start with Glimmer and 3 other unlocks.

Enable Gemsanity

Adds checks for each individual gem. WARNING: To avoid logic issues, this setting is meant for Moneybagssanity only. If Moneybagssanity is off, all Moneybags prices will be set to 0 in game. Off: Individual gems are not checks. Partial: Every gem has a chance to be a check, but only 200 will be (chosen at random). For every level with loose gems (not speedways), 8 items giving 50 gems for that level will be added to the pool.

Enable Progressive Sparx Health Upgrades

Start the game with lower max health and add items to the pool to increase your max health. Off - The game behaves normally. Blue - Your max health starts at blue Sparx, and 1 upgrade is added to the pool. Green - Your max health starts at green Sparx, and 2 upgrades are added to the pool. Sparxless - Your max health starts at no Sparx, and 3 upgrades are added to the pool. True Sparxless - Your max health is permanently Sparxless. No upgrades are added to the pool.

Enable Progressive Sparx Health Logic

Ensures that sufficient max Sparx health is in logic before various required checks. Entering Aquaria Towers and Crush logically requires green Sparx. Entering Skelos Badlands and Gulp logically requires blue Sparx, and entering Ripto logically requires gold Sparx. Note: This does nothing unless Enable Progressive Sparx Health Upgrades is set to blue, green, or Sparxless,

Double Jump Ability

By default, Spyro 2 supports a double jump ability, where jumping then pressing square without letting go of jump gains extra height. This allows many sequence breaks within the game. Note that most skips possible with double jump can be done in other, harder ways. This option affects how the game plays, but does not directly impact logic. The logic impact of the tricks below may be impacted by whether you can double jump. NOTE: Duckstation must be run in Interpreter mode for this to have any effect. Vanilla - Double Jump behaves normally. In Pool - Adds Double Jump to the item pool. The ability is disabled until you acquire the item. Off - Double Jump is disabled.

Permanent Fireball Ability

Spyro 2 has a permanent fireball powerup in Dragon Shores, which makes gameplay much easier. With glitches, it is possible to get here without 100% completion. Exiting a 100% save file and entering a new game without resetting Duckstation also carries it over to the new save. This option affects how the game plays, not game logic. Vanilla - The fireball powerup in Dragon Shores behaves normally. In Pool - Adds Permanent Fireball to the item pool. The Dragon Shores powerup does not work. Off - Permanent Fireball is disabled. The Dragon Shores powerup does not work. Start With - You begin the game with fireball, as in New Game Plus.

Tricks

Enter Crush Early

Puts entering the Crush fight without all 6 Summer Forest Talismans into logic. Requires one of numerous out-of-bounds glitches. Off: Requires 6 summer forest talismans, like normal. On With Double Jump: If the player has access to double jump, skipping into Crush is in logic. Always On: Skipping into Crush is always in logic.
